Product Description

by Grace Cameron (Author)

Eat. Drink. Gift. This issue of JamaicanEats magazine will have you shaken and stirred. Whether you're hosting a Christmas party, participating in a potluck, or contributing to the holiday party at work, jingle their bells with the flavours of the Caribbean. Preparing a festive feast for family and friends can be a daunting task, so we've got loads of recipes, tips and tricks for delicious eats and scrumptious gift ideas. From Curried Rum Chicken Meat Balls, Rum and Coke-Glazed Chicken, and Rum-Soaked Raisins to Jerk Rum Butter and more...Then there is U.K. celebrity chef Jamie Oliver's Punchy Jerk Rice. We tell you why it's just plain out of order.Meet Rosemarie Wright who insists on making authentic Jamaican food from scratch...all the time. She grew up watching her grandmother in the kitchen and believes in keeping it old school.Plus, be prepared to be inspired by the stories of Uonie Lyn, self-described Kitchen Warrior; Dr. Janet Dyer who, despite the odds, went on to earn 2 PhDs; and chef Simone Walker-Barrett, dubbed the Queen of Flavour.And grab Amazing Ackee's divine Ackee Cheesecake Brownie and Ackee Bread Pudding; Healthier Steps Split Pea Soup, Vegan Pumpkin Muffin; and Carrot Cake Donut; Ackee and saltfish for Jamaicans is like...well...batty and bench. But there are way more delicious pairings for saltfish. Chefs Marc-elie Lissade and Noel Cunningham, keeps off our series: 99 ways with saltfish.And there is so much more...2 featured JamaicanEats readers, Donna Williams and Judith Peart-Walters; Christina Simonitsch of Simos Breads and Catering, curry goat pizza review; bulla ban in Jamaican schools; and coconut oil, hero or villain?Dig in and enjoy.
